chiark
/
gitweb
/
~ian
/
chiark-utils.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
actually build summer
[chiark-utils.git]
/
cprogs
/
rwbuffer.h
diff --git
a/cprogs/rwbuffer.h
b/cprogs/rwbuffer.h
index fe308c18a6fa3f3de5a9a01364900839c261ee3c..1cab7959e937db5e9e069d4517043ba89f37bc8e 100644
(file)
--- a/
cprogs/rwbuffer.h
+++ b/
cprogs/rwbuffer.h
@@
-42,6
+42,10
@@
#include <time.h>
#include <sys/mman.h>
#include <sys/socket.h>
#include <time.h>
#include <sys/mman.h>
#include <sys/socket.h>
+#include <netinet/in.h>
+#include <arpa/inet.h>
+#include <sys/un.h>
+#include <netdb.h>
#include "dlist.h"
#include "dlist.h"
@@
-56,7
+60,7
@@
void nonblock(int fd, int yesno);
extern const char *progname; /* must be defined by main .c file */
extern unsigned char *buf, *wp, *rp;
extern const char *progname; /* must be defined by main .c file */
extern unsigned char *buf, *wp, *rp;
-extern int used, seeneof;
+extern int used, seeneof
, maxselfd
;
extern size_t buffersize;
extern fd_set readfds;
extern fd_set writefds;
extern size_t buffersize;
extern fd_set readfds;
extern fd_set writefds;
@@
-65,6
+69,8
@@
extern fd_set writefds;
void wrbufcore_startup(void);
void wrbufcore_prepselect(int rdfd, int wrfd);
void wrbufcore_afterselect(int rdfd, int wrfd);
void wrbufcore_startup(void);
void wrbufcore_prepselect(int rdfd, int wrfd);
void wrbufcore_afterselect(int rdfd, int wrfd);
+void fdsetset(int fd, fd_set *set);
+void wrbuf_report(const char *m);
#endif /*RWBUFFER_H*/
#endif /*RWBUFFER_H*/